Russia’s ambassador to Ankara has been shot and killed in a gun attack in the Turkish capital, Russia’s foreign ministry said.
Andrey Karlov was several minutes into a speech at a photo exhibition when he was shot in the back multiple times on Monday evening, Turkish media said.
Foreign Ministry spokeswoman Maria Zakharova made the announcement in a live televised statement.
The attacker let the guests out of the exhibition venue after he shot the diplomat, according to local media reports. Several media outlets reported that a gun fight ensued after Karlov was shot.
